About Palm Beach 4221

The size of Palm Beach is approximately 6.3 square kilometres. It has 12 parks covering nearly 16.0% of total area. The population of Palm Beach in 2016 was 14654 people. By 2021 the population was 16349 showing a population growth of 11.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Palm Beach is 30-39 years. Households in Palm Beach are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Palm Beach work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 60.60% of the homes in Palm Beach were owner-occupied compared with 55.20% in 2016.

Palm Beach has 10,630 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Palm Beach have seen a 93.73%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 106.93%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Palm Beach is $2,061,300 while the median value for Units is $1,197,596.
  • Houses have a median rent of $920 while Units have a median rent of $820.
There are currently 88 properties listed for sale, and 26 properties listed for rent in Palm beach on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 553 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Palm beach.
